Title:
Testdrive gets stuck on configuring Virtual Machine if Virtualbox
4.2 is installed
Status in “testdrive” package in Ubuntu:
In Progress
Bug description:
Testdrive gets stuck on configuring Virtual Machine if Virtualbox
4.2 is installed and selected. this does not affect the open-source
version of Vbox and it is unconfirmed for Version 4.1Testdrive gets
stuck on configuring Virtual Machine if Virtualbox 4.2 is installed
